The Crown of Life



"Blessed is anyone who endures through trials. Such a one has stood the test and will receive the crown of life that the Lord has promised to those who love him." (James 1:12)

We usually have two choices when faced with life’s trials and tribulations. First, we can choose to trust God through practicing patience. Second, we can choose to allow the dark storms of doubt and despair to cloud our hearts and minds, tossing us into a turbulent sea of uncertainty.

The enemy of our salvation is merciless and wants to destroy our faith in God at any cost. His tactic is to plant doubt in the hearts of believers so that their spiritual lives will be fruitless.

Of course, we cannot resist all of the forces and “schemes” of the evil one with our own strength alone, but as Apostle John says: “For whatever is born of God overcomes the world. And this is the victory that overcomes the world, our faith.” (1 John 5:4).

If we cling firmly to the faith, hope, and love given to us at baptism, we will not be shaken by the waves of the sea of doubt, but we will be anchored in the divine virtues.

Life's difficulties could lead many of us to destructive despair, but the blessed are the ones who endure each trial because by being patient in the trial, they will receive the crown of life that the Lord promised to those who love him.
